Output d4986785aed134d13195bf2fcf9dc7bd6510c7a082a0843e552f7b2caa23e7c4:17

value
121707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f042b75cef033e4ec5d33e4c27db095e177e5f68 OP_EQUAL
address
3PbQ27LwEoTK1cFqeN46viw96QrbNjTrPv
transaction
d4986785aed134d13195bf2fcf9dc7bd6510c7a082a0843e552f7b2caa23e7c4
confirmations
279018
spent
true